1Bring a medium pot of water to a boil; season generously with salt . Wash and dry produce. Halve grape tomatoes .salt, grape tomatoes: 8 oz -
2Melt butter in a large pan over medium-high heat. Add panko breadcrumbs and cook, stirring, until golden and toasted ⏱️ 3 minutes . Stir in half the garlic powder (you’ll use the rest later) and cook until fragrant ⏱️ 30 seconds . Turn off heat; transfer to a plate and season with pepper . Wipe out pan.butter: 4 tbsp, panko breadcrumbs: ½ cup, garlic powder: 2 tsp, pepper -
3Once water is boiling, add gnocchi to pot. Cook, stirring occasionally, until tender ⏱️ 4 minutes . Drain using a strainer and set aside.gnocchi: 17.6 oz -
4While gnocchi cooks, melt 1 TBSP butter in pan used for panko over medium-high heat. Add remaining garlic powder and cook until fragrant ⏱️ 30 seconds . Stir in water (½ cup for 4 servings), veggie stock concentrate , and cream cheese . Bring to a simmer and cook, stirring, until combined and creamy ⏱️ 3 minutes . Season with salt and pepper.water: ⅓ cup, veggie stock concentrate: 2 unit, cream cheese: 1/2 c -
5Stir spinach and tomatoes into pan with sauce. Cook, stirring, until spinach is wilted and tomatoes are softened ⏱️ 4 minutes .spinach: 10 oz -
6Stir drained gnocchi into pan with sauce until thoroughly coated. TIP: If needed, add a splash or two of water until gnocchi is coated in a creamy sauce. Taste and season with salt and pepper. Divide gnocchi between bowls and top with Parmesan Cheese . Sprinkle with as many garlic butter breadcrumbs as you like. Add a pinch of chili flakes to taste and serve.Parmesan Cheese: 6 tbsp, chili flakes: 1 tsp
